An ultrasound densitometer is disclosed in which ultrasonic transducers are located spaced apart in a water bath into which the heel of a person may be inserted. The transit time of an ultrasonic pulse through the water and heel and the attenuation of the pulse may be measured to evaluate the physical properties of the bone in the heel. A central controller coordinates the ultrasonic measurement with the automatic filling and draining of the water bath to ensure hygienic and repeatable operation. The water may be preheated to reduce patient discomfort and to improve the consistency of the result. The delay of preheating is reduced by preheating water in a separate pre-fill chamber during the previous scan. Gravity feed of the water reduces the complexity of the water handling and provides extremely quiet operation. A toe peg in the water bath, which fits between the patient's toes, and a calf support help to reduce patient motion during the measuring. |
